logo

Output efbafed133523f623b19724d14e5bf25956b23b36f4138679bc64683c6153936:0

value
28436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e45d10dc96ffddf0b931608ebeb6c45f14ca376 OP_EQUALVERIFY OP_CHECKSIG
address
1B44y3c5pRfPW4g8qBgjv83bmi4fJh5vGr
transaction
efbafed133523f623b19724d14e5bf25956b23b36f4138679bc64683c6153936